Wall Street invented something called the "secondary mortgage market" in which they take the promissory note for your home and sell it to investors. In other words, soon after you sign your paperwork the bank turns around and sells your promissory note to other people. The bank gets paid in full for your home and remains as a "servicing agent" for the group of investors that bought your note. For a fee, usually a percentage of the monthly payment, (plus any fees they can gouge you with) the bank continues sending you bills. The bank never tells anyone about what is really going on and to all appearances everyone believes the banks are still owed money for all the homes they wrote mortgages for.

Here's a brief explanation of what most likely happened to the promissory note to you home. In the majority of cases the notes were sold into trusts where literally thousands of mortgage notes were "pooled" and sold to investors. These are the infamous "mortgage backed securities." Quite often the notes were sold multiple times, into multiple trusts, usually without even registering any assignment to the new owners that were buying them. An assignment is done when property is sold, the ownership is transferred and assigned to the new owner and then it's supposed to be properly registered at your county clerk. Since the notes are sold to multiple investors involved in the trust, the banks couldn't directly assign ownership to anyone so they did it in "blank." In other words, nobody is clearly assigned any ownership rights.
